1. The Growing Demand for Allen Bradley PLC Training Online
The global industrial automation sector is experiencing unprecedented growth, driven by factors such as Industry 4.0 initiatives, increased automation needs across various sectors, and a global push towards greater efficiency and productivity. At the heart of this growth lies the Programmable Logic Controller (PLC), and Allen Bradley PLCs, manufactured by Rockwell Automation, remain a dominant force in the industry. Consequently, the demand for skilled professionals proficient in Allen Bradley PLC programming and maintenance is skyrocketing. This surge in demand has led to a significant increase in the availability and popularity of allen bradley plc training online.
Online learning offers numerous advantages, making it a particularly attractive option for professionals seeking to enhance their skills:
Flexibility and Accessibility: Allen Bradley PLC training online allows individuals to learn at their own pace, from anywhere with an internet connection. This flexibility is crucial for professionals with busy schedules or those located in geographically remote areas.
Cost-Effectiveness: Online courses are typically more affordable than traditional in-person training, reducing the financial burden on both individuals and companies.
Personalized Learning: Many online platforms offer personalized learning paths, adaptive assessments, and interactive exercises, tailoring the learning experience to individual needs and learning styles.
Access to Updated Materials: Online courses can be easily updated to reflect the latest advancements in technology and industry best practices, ensuring that trainees receive the most current and relevant information.
2. Types of Allen Bradley PLC Training Online Available
The spectrum of allen bradley plc training online encompasses various levels and specializations:
Beginner Courses: These courses provide a foundational understanding of PLC programming concepts, including ladder logic, basic I/O, and fundamental control strategies. They are ideal for individuals with little or no prior experience in industrial automation.
Intermediate Courses: Intermediate courses build upon the foundational knowledge, introducing more advanced topics such as data structures, timers, counters, and more complex control algorithms. These courses are suitable for those with some prior PLC experience.
Advanced Courses: Advanced courses delve into specialized areas, such as motion control, networking (Ethernet/IP, ControlNet), advanced programming techniques, and SCADA integration. These courses are designed for experienced PLC programmers seeking to expand their expertise.
Specialized Courses: Allen Bradley plc training online can also focus on specific industry applications, such as robotics, process control, or manufacturing execution systems (MES).

allen bradley plc training online: PLC Controls with Structured Text (ST) Tom Mejer Antonsen, 2019-03-14 This book gives an introduction to Structured Text (ST), used in Programmable Logic Control (PLC). The book can be used for all types of PLC brands including Siemens Structured Control Language (SCL) and Programmable Automation Controllers (PAC). Contents: - Background, advantage and challenge when ST programming - Syntax and fundamental ST programming - Widespread guide to reasonable naming of variables - CTU, TOF, TON, CASE, STRUCT, ENUM, ARRAY, STRING - Guide to split-up into program modules and functions - More than 90 PLC code examples in black/white - FIFO, RND, 3D ARRAY and digital filter - Examples: From LADDER to ST programming - Guide to solve programming exercises Many clarifying explanations to the PLC code and focus on the fact that the reader should learn how to write a stable, robust, readable, structured and clear code are also included in the book. Furthermore, the focus is that the reader will be able to write a PLC code, which does not require a specific PLC type and PLC code, which can be reused. The basis of the book is a material which is currently compiled with feedback from lecturers and students attending the AP Education in Automation Engineering at the local Dania Academy, Erhvervsakademi Dania, Randers, Denmark. The material is thus currently updated so that it answers all the questions which the students typically ask through-out the period of studying. The author is Bachelor of Science in Electrical Engineering (B.Sc.E.E.) and has 25 years of experience within specification, development, programming and supplying complex control solutions and supervision systems. allen bradley plc training online: PLC Controls with Ladder Diagram (LD) Tom Mejer Antonsen, 2021-06-22 This book is an introduction to the programming language Ladder Diagram (LD) used in Programmable Logic Controllers (PLC). The book provides a general introduction to PLC controls and can be used for any PLC brands. With a focus on enabling readers without an electrical education to learn Ladder programming, the book is suitable for learners without prior knowledge of Ladder. The book contains numerous illustrations and program examples, based on real-world, practical problems in the field of automation. CONTENTS - Background, benefits and challenges of Ladder programming - PLC hardware, sensors, and basic Ladder programming - Practical guides and tips to achieve good program structures - Theory and examples of flowcharts, block diagrams and sequence diagrams - Design guide to develop functions and function blocks - Examples of organizing code in program modules and functions - Sequencing using SELF-HOLD, SET/RESET and MOVE/ COMPARE - Complex code examples for a pump station, tank control and conveyor belt - Design, development, testing and simulation of PLC programs The book describes Ladder programming as described in the standard IEC 61131-3. PLC vendors understand this standard in different ways, and not all vendors follows the standard exactly. This will be clear through material from the vendor. This means that some of the program examples in this book may not work as intended in the PLC type you are using. In addition, there is a difference in how the individual PLC type shows graphic symbols and instructions used in Ladder programming. Note: This is a book for beginners and therefore advanced techniques such as ARRAY, LOOPS, STRUCT, ENUM, STRING, PID and FIFO are not included. |
